Understanding the New Sanctions Framework

The Russian government has introduced significant reforms affecting the sanctions compliance landscape. The objective is to make it easier for businesses to comply with regulations while simultaneously reinforcing enforcement actions against violations. This dual approach signals a shift that companies must be aware of, especially those operating within ASEAN countries, including Indonesia.

Key Features of the Reforms

  • Streamlined compliance processes that reduce bureaucratic hurdles.
  • Stronger penalties for non-compliance, emphasizing the necessity of adherence.
  • Enhanced communication from authorities regarding best practices.
  • Increased transparency in the sanctioning process, aiding businesses in understanding their obligations.

Implications for Businesses in Southeast Asia

The implications of these reforms extend beyond Russia, affecting businesses throughout Southeast Asia, particularly in Indonesia. With trade ties growing between these regions, companies must ensure they are compliant with both local and international regulations. Failure to do so could result in severe penalties, including fines and restrictions on trade.
